A Typical Day at the Dentist’s Office

The receptionist or administrative assistant is the first person to welcome a patient into the dental office.  The receptionist must have a friendly and pleasant disposition, to make the patient feel very comfortable.  If it is the patient’s first visit, the dental assistant or the receptionist will gather information about the patient, medical history, insurance related information, and other forms which need to be filled out while at the office. 
The hygienist is the next person involved in the patient's day.  The hygienist first takes x-rays of the patient's teeth, and otherwise does an initial examination.  The hygienist may do a cleaning, which includes removing hardened material from all the services of the teeth, cleaning, flossing, and providing a fluoride treatment. 
The patient then meets the dentist, who completes the entire examination.  The Dentist typically engages in talk with the patient to put the patient at ease.  After the dentist looks at the mouth of the patient as well as the additional information collected up to that point, a determination as to treatment is made.  The dentist also checks for indications of gum disease, signs of oral cancers, and the need for orthodontic or alignment therapy.  While the dentist is performing his examination and treatment, the dental assistants assist the dentist and provide the necessary tools for the treatment.
